[Checkins] [zopefoundation/zopetoolkit] 4bc353: Fold-in / modernize 'update-releases' script from ...
GitHub
noreply at github.com
Fri Jan 23 17:57:19 CET 2015
Branch: refs/heads/master
Home: https://github.com/zopefoundation/zopetoolkit
Commit: 4bc353f946781c538fa735bbbcb79a9259cc69cf
https://github.com/zopefoundation/zopetoolkit/commit/4bc353f946781c538fa735bbbcb79a9259cc69cf
Author: Tres Seaver <tseaver at palladion.com>
Date: 2015-01-22 (Thu, 22 Jan 2015)
Changed paths:
M .gitignore
M buildout.cfg
R docs/releases/index.rst
A docs/releases/update.py
Log Message:
-----------
Fold-in / modernize 'update-releases' script from SVN.
Commit: 8a6bc624225aab8f15481dc8cfa0043801a64e54
https://github.com/zopefoundation/zopetoolkit/commit/8a6bc624225aab8f15481dc8cfa0043801a64e54
Author: Tres Seaver <tseaver at palladion.com>
Date: 2015-01-22 (Thu, 22 Jan 2015)
Changed paths:
M docs/releases/update.py
Log Message:
-----------
Make repeated link text entries anonymous.
Suppress 'Duplicate explicit target name: git' warning from Sphinx.
Commit: b4f05f059f7a88348a84e3303d7f876a1e601f2e
https://github.com/zopefoundation/zopetoolkit/commit/b4f05f059f7a88348a84e3303d7f876a1e601f2e
Author: Tres Seaver <tseaver at palladion.com>
Date: 2015-01-22 (Thu, 22 Jan 2015)
Changed paths:
M docs/releases/update.py
Log Message:
-----------
Allow specifying releases to build docs for as cmdline args.
Commit: 65a43ca22562701ffdd29423502ee7a511cec5e5
https://github.com/zopefoundation/zopetoolkit/commit/65a43ca22562701ffdd29423502ee7a511cec5e5
Author: Tres Seaver <tseaver at palladion.com>
Date: 2015-01-22 (Thu, 22 Jan 2015)
Changed paths:
M buildout.cfg
Log Message:
-----------
Don't be hard-line about warnings-as-errors on package docs.
Commit: 1bc33053bdf301deacbfe18e862d7908eadc421b
https://github.com/zopefoundation/zopetoolkit/commit/1bc33053bdf301deacbfe18e862d7908eadc421b
Author: Tres Seaver <tseaver at palladion.com>
Date: 2015-01-22 (Thu, 22 Jan 2015)
Changed paths:
M docs/releases/update.py
Log Message:
-----------
By default, build pages for all releases whose pages don't already exist.
Commit: 52ab328c16d0fa07382c03a1d892497439cd79c9
https://github.com/zopefoundation/zopetoolkit/commit/52ab328c16d0fa07382c03a1d892497439cd79c9
Author: Tres Seaver <tseaver at palladion.com>
Date: 2015-01-22 (Thu, 22 Jan 2015)
Changed paths:
M buildout.cfg
Log Message:
-----------
Don't hard-wire a particular release to build.
Commit: 948a62484a3169b9866d1c84d443450051fad509
https://github.com/zopefoundation/zopetoolkit/commit/948a62484a3169b9866d1c84d443450051fad509
Author: Tres Seaver <tseaver at palladion.com>
Date: 2015-01-22 (Thu, 22 Jan 2015)
Changed paths:
M buildout.cfg
Log Message:
-----------
Remove stray output.
Commit: b905ac8a6a4ef42cc65d42418cc40ffd8cfd2851
https://github.com/zopefoundation/zopetoolkit/commit/b905ac8a6a4ef42cc65d42418cc40ffd8cfd2851
Author: Tres Seaver <tseaver at palladion.com>
Date: 2015-01-22 (Thu, 22 Jan 2015)
Changed paths:
M docs/releases/update.py
Log Message:
-----------
Avoid emitting headers for empty package list.
Commit: 86361478769add1dfba6e0361aa2f710bddf9451
https://github.com/zopefoundation/zopetoolkit/commit/86361478769add1dfba6e0361aa2f710bddf9451
Author: Tres Seaver <tseaver at palladion.com>
Date: 2015-01-23 (Fri, 23 Jan 2015)
Changed paths:
M docs/releases/update.py
Log Message:
-----------
Tweak generated ReST to silence Sphinx warnings.
Commit: c65c037ec50e8602e03ce021650bed384d718e79
https://github.com/zopefoundation/zopetoolkit/commit/c65c037ec50e8602e03ce021650bed384d718e79
Author: Tres Seaver <tseaver at palladion.com>
Date: 2015-01-23 (Fri, 23 Jan 2015)
Changed paths:
M .gitignore
A docs/releases/index.rst
A docs/releases/overview-1.0.1.rst
A docs/releases/overview-1.0.2.rst
A docs/releases/overview-1.0.3.rst
A docs/releases/overview-1.0.4.rst
A docs/releases/overview-1.0.5.rst
A docs/releases/overview-1.0.6.rst
A docs/releases/overview-1.0.7.rst
A docs/releases/overview-1.0.8.rst
A docs/releases/overview-1.0.rst
A docs/releases/overview-1.0a1.rst
A docs/releases/overview-1.0a2.rst
A docs/releases/overview-1.0a3.rst
A docs/releases/overview-1.0c1.rst
A docs/releases/overview-1.0c2.rst
A docs/releases/overview-1.0c3.rst
A docs/releases/overview-1.1.1.rst
A docs/releases/overview-1.1.2.rst
A docs/releases/overview-1.1.3.rst
A docs/releases/overview-1.1.4.rst
A docs/releases/overview-1.1.5.rst
A docs/releases/overview-1.1.6.rst
A docs/releases/overview-1.1.rst
A docs/releases/overview-1.1c1.rst
A docs/releases/overview-2.0a1.rst
A docs/releases/overview-trunk.rst
A docs/releases/packages-1.0.1.rst
A docs/releases/packages-1.0.2.rst
A docs/releases/packages-1.0.3.rst
A docs/releases/packages-1.0.4.rst
A docs/releases/packages-1.0.5.rst
A docs/releases/packages-1.0.6.rst
A docs/releases/packages-1.0.7.rst
A docs/releases/packages-1.0.8.rst
A docs/releases/packages-1.0.rst
A docs/releases/packages-1.0a1.rst
A docs/releases/packages-1.0a2.rst
A docs/releases/packages-1.0a3.rst
A docs/releases/packages-1.0c1.rst
A docs/releases/packages-1.0c2.rst
A docs/releases/packages-1.0c3.rst
A docs/releases/packages-1.1.1.rst
A docs/releases/packages-1.1.2.rst
A docs/releases/packages-1.1.3.rst
A docs/releases/packages-1.1.4.rst
A docs/releases/packages-1.1.5.rst
A docs/releases/packages-1.1.6.rst
A docs/releases/packages-1.1.rst
A docs/releases/packages-1.1c1.rst
A docs/releases/packages-2.0a1.rst
A docs/releases/packages-trunk.rst
M docs/releases/update.py
Log Message:
-----------
Check in generated release RST files.
They take a *long* time to build (querying PyPI for each package for each
ZTK release), and should never change once generated, unless the 'update.py'
script changes.
Also, allow 'update.py' to generate based on a directory with local copies
of the index / config / versions. Allows fixing up the duplicates in the
'ztk-versions.cfg' file tagged as 1.0c2.
Compare: https://github.com/zopefoundation/zopetoolkit/compare/a9989d717409...c65c037ec50e
More information about the checkins
mailing list